Sir Derek Anthony Sweeting is a British High Court judge.[1]

Early life

[edit | edit source]

Sweeting grew up in Greater London, attending a state school and later studying law at Clare College, Cambridge.[2][1]

Before undertaking his Law degree, he served in the British Army for 1 year. He trained at Royal Military Academy Sandhurst and was deployed to West Germany as a Tank Commander. Upon completion of his studies in Cambridge, he enlisted as a Reservist and served for many years in 289 Commando Battery RA (V) and 266 Parachute Battery RA (V).[2]

Career

[edit | edit source]

Sweeting was called to the Bar in 1983 by Middle Temple[3] and was appointed King's Counsel in 2001.[4]

Before becoming a High Court judge, he practiced at the Barristers' chambers ‘7BR’.[5]

Bar Council

[edit | edit source]

He was appointed as Chair of the Bar council in 2021 until 2022.[6]

In April 2021, Sweeting questioned whether the term 'BAME' (Black, Asian, and Minority ethnic) could "disguise the fact that there's massive under-representation of black members of our community at the bar".[7]

Judicial career

[edit | edit source]

Sweeting was appointed as a Recorder in the Crown Court and County Court on 15 March 2002.[8]

On 11 January 2022, Sweeting was appointed as a High Court Judge. He was assigned to the King's Bench Division by the Lord Chief Justice.[3] He received his customary knighthood in July 2023, at Windsor Castle.[9]
